Medical Assistant Salary in Hillsboro, Oregon

The median medical assistant salary in Hillsboro, OR is $43,628 per year, which is 14.0% above the national median and 1.8% above the Oregon state average.

Medical Assistant Salary in Hillsboro by Experience

In Hillsboro, an entry-level medical assistant earns around $34,200, while experienced professionals earn up to $54,720 per year. The local cost of living index is 112% of the national average.

Salary Percentiles in Hillsboro, OR

Percentile Hillsboro
10th Percentile $33,516
25th Percentile $37,848
Median (50th) $43,628
75th Percentile $51,072
90th Percentile $59,280

How to Become a Medical Assistant in Hillsboro

Education

Most medical assistant positions require a postsecondary nondegree award. Hillsboro and the surrounding Oregon area have institutions offering relevant programs.

Key Skills

Vital SignsPatient PrepMedical TerminologyEMR SystemsPhlebotomyScheduling

Job Outlook

Nationally, medical assistant employment is projected to grow 14% over the next decade (much faster than average). Demand in Hillsboro may vary based on local industry and population growth.
